Shell, global energy giant, is interested in participation in the Iranian oil and gas projects, but it believes that it is too early to build any concrete plans, reported Press TV yesterday.
Iran is an interesting country from geopolitical viewpoint and there are interesting perspectives for investments into its energy projects, said Ben van Burden, Shell General Director, said at a conference in London yesterday.
He said the company’s plans in Iran will depend on development of the market of the country in short term.
Van Burden confirmed that Shell has been conducting talks in Iran and added that they are mainly focused on the company’s debts to the National Iranian Oil Company (NIOC).
Last Friday Shell delegation arrived in Iran to conduct talks with the country’s officials.
